Web14 de ago. de 2024 · Because of the use of negative logarithms, smaller values of pKa correspond to larger acid ionization constants and hence stronger acids. For example, nitrous acid ( HNO2 ), with a pKa of 3.25, is about a million times stronger acid than … WebFor example, the Ka constant for acetic acid (CH 3 COOH) is 0.0000158 (= 10-4.8), but the pKa constant is 4.8, which is a simpler expression. In addition, the smaller the pKa value, the stronger the acid. Webp K a = − log K a. Acid dissociation constant is the equilibrium constant of the dissociation of ions of an acid in an aqueous solution. Consider a weak acid H A. Weak acids do not dissociate completely in aqueous solution. The equilibrium for the dissociation of such acids can be expressed as. H A + H X 2 O ↽ − − ⇀ H X 3 O X + + A X −.
